我有货币汇率的输入字段。我如何在服务器端检查该值不大于小数点前 2 位数字,且不大于小数点后 2 位数字?排序时最大数量为99.99<input type="number" name="cc" value="" step=".01" min="0" max="10">
1 回答
Qyouu
TA贡献1786条经验 获得超11个赞
在这种情况下,您可以使用正则表达式方法:
<?php
$rate = $_REQUEST['cc']; //'9.99';
if (preg_match("/^\d{1,2}$|^\d{1,2}\.\d{0,2}$/i", $rate)) {
echo "A match was found.";
} else {
echo "A match was not found.";
}
?>
- 1 回答
- 0 关注
- 96 浏览
添加回答
举报
0/150
提交
取消